Mud pump, refers to the drilling process to the drilling mud or water and other washing liquid machinery. The main components are volute, impeller, pump seat, pump case, support cylinder, motor seat, motor and other components. Impeller nut is cast iron, so corrosion resistance is good, and convenient processing technology. Pump seat is equipped with four skeleton oil seal and shaft sleeve, prevent shaft wear, prolong the service life of the shaft.

A well-placed suction stabilizer can also prevent pump chatter. Pump chatter occurs when energy is exchanged between the quick opening and closing of the reciprocating pump’s valves and the hammer effect from the centrifugal pump. Pump isolation with suction stabilizers is achieved when the charge pumps are isolated from reciprocating pumps and vice versa. The results are a smooth flow of pumped media devoid of agitating energies present in the pumped fluid.

Suction stabilizer units can mitigate most of the challenges related to pulsations or pressure surges, even in the most complex piping conditions. The resulting benefits prevent expensive unplanned downtime and decrease costs and inconvenience associated with system replacements and repairs.

Mud Pump Pressure is extremely important to the drilling process. The Mud Pump Pressure Gauge enables the driller to monitor the pressure while drilling. Any unusual change in pressure will alert the driller of down hole problems. Pressure too low could indicate washed out pipe or bit nozzle, loose joint or broken drill string, worn pump packing or liners, or lost returns due to formation breakdown. Pressure too high could indicate a plugged drill bit or an increase in mud density or viscosity. Reliable indication of mud pump pressure provides an early warning of circulation problems, enabling the driller to make corrections avoiding major problems.

The pump supply line from the tank should be plumbed from the opposite side of the tank than where the bypass return is located. This will minimize air bubbles caused by agitation being drawn into the pump

The most common cause for low performance is worn nozzles. Pumptec recommends that nozzles made from hard materials, not brass, should be used with our pumps. The erosion resulting from high-pressure water is powerful and will increase nozzle size, which will result in lower pressure over time.

Avoid the common mistake of adjusting the regulator bypass pressure higher to compensate for lower spray pressure. If increasing adjustment does not increase spray pressure, then replace the nozzle.

As the pump operates, the valves can begin to degrade from exposure to chemicals, heat, cavitation, and abrasives. The small pits in a valve disc or seat will allow small amounts of fluid to leak during each compression stroke and result in less flow going out the nozzle. A preventative maintenance schedule needs to be followed, especially when using harsh or abrasive chemicals.

The primary causes of water leakage are worn seals. Causes of worn seals include wear over time, lack of proper maintenance, abrasive fluids and excessive heat. It is important to monitor pump systems to determine causes of wear and fix them. Pumptec’s seal designs will reveal worn seals in the form of drips below the pump. Occasionally pressure gauges can become fatigued and damaged causing malfunction. A good diagnostic practice is to replace the pressure gauge with a known good gauge as a check.

Most Pumptec pumps have stainless steel plungers standard. After extended use or pumping abrasive fluids, the plungers can become grooved, damaging the seal. Plungers with grooving are not reusable and need to be replaced. Pumptec packages plungers and seals together in kits because they should be replaced at the same time.

When excessively high temperature fluids are run through the pump, the seals and elastomers can become deformed and fail. Proper care must be taken to not exceed 140°F fluid temperature in the pump at any time, including idle time.

Pinched hoses and clogged filters will starve the pump of fluid and damage seals as a result of excessive vacuum. Operating the pump without any fluid can increase seal temperature and damage seals. Be sure you always have adequate amounts of fluid available to the pump.

When you consider which high-pressure electric pump is right for an application, there’s a lot of emphasis on getting the proper flow and pressure. And rightly so. Determining proper GPM and PSI is critically important.

The same principle applies to pump motors. If you have a pump rated at 6 GPM and 1,000 PSI and you want to increase its performance, you’ll need to use a more powerful motor. Even so, a pump sprayer with a certain GPM and PSI rating won’t necessarily produce those numbers if the motor isn’t powerful enough or efficient enough. Trying to get more output out of a pump than it’s rated for without increasing the motor size will likely cause it to stall, overheat, and fail.

A pump’s motor ratings are more often referred to in amps rather than horsepower. A 30 amp pump is equivalent to about ¼ HP. So, the more horsepower a motor has, the more amps it will draw. When working with battery-powered pump systems, amperage draw becomes a big concern.

That’s why it’s important to pay attention to efficiency ratings on the pumps you choose for an application, as that can tell you how many amps you’re really getting. Centrifugal pumps, for example, may have efficiency ratings as low as 50%. By comparison, Pumptec plunger pumps are rated at 93% efficiency. Why does it matter?

Take, for example, a 30 amp Pumptec plunger pump (¼ HP). At 93% efficiency, you’re getting near maximum performance. If you only get 50% efficiency from a centrifugal pump, you’re only able to use 15 of those amps, or ⅛ HP. In a 50 amp motor — equivalent to ½ HP — you’d only use 25 amps or ¼ HP. The rest is going to waste.

To get similar performance ratings in a centrifugal pump as with the plunger pump, you’d have to nearly double your amperage and horsepower, meaning a bigger, less mobile pump system at a higher price tag. Even if a pump operates at 80% efficiency, that means you’re still losing one-fifth of its potential power and would have to use a larger (and more expensive) pump motor to make up for it.

Some types ofpositive displacementpumps are more efficient because of their simpler drive mechanism. While centrifugal pumps also have a simple drive and few moving parts, they are less efficient due to hydraulic friction. After the pump has run for a period of time, the impeller wears, the hydraulic loss is increased, and the hydraulic efficiency is lowered. Triplex oil bath pumps are less efficient due to lots of moving parts working against the resistance of the oil. The nature of a Pumptec sealed bearing plunger pump’s design is inherently more efficient.

A quintuplex pump has a crankshaft supported in the pump by external main bearings. The crankshaft has five eccentric sheaves, two internal main bearing sheaves, and two bull gears.

A quintuplex pump is central to oil drilling and exploration due to the nature of operations. This pump circulates the mud to and from the surface, supporting the process for oil well operations.

The quintuplex pump is designed to circulate mud or drilling fluid under great pressure down the drill hole and back up. The pump is a reciprocating model that features five pistons, hence the name quintuplex mud pump. The right degree of pressure and precision is crucial for efficient well operations.

Mud pumps comes in a variety of sizes and configurations but for the typical petroleum drilling rig, the triplex (three piston/plunger) mud pumps are the pump of choice. Duplex mud pumps (two piston/plungers) have generally been replaced by the triplex pump, but are still common in developing countries. Two later developments are the hex pump with six vertical pistons/plungers, and various quintuplex’s with five horizontal piston/plungers.
